Pneumonia basically refers to any infection or inflammation caused in the respiratory tracts or the lungs. It is mainly caused by virus bacteria and diseases producing pathogens. Pneumonia can turn fatal for the people whose age is nearly 65 yeas or above. People with bronchitis, heart disease or other chronic disease can also suffer from life threatening pneumonia.

Mainly people who have weak immune system have the chances to contract these diseases from people who have these viruses. Most of the pneumonia causing bacteria is found in humans mainly in the throat of human beings. Once the immunity gets weakened these bacteria residing in human bodies cause negative affects in the person’s body.

There are not just bacteria that cause pneumonia but even viruses and other pathogens too cause pneumonia. Symptoms of pneumonia vary according to the type of organism causing the infection.

Bacterial

Bacterial pneumonia results in chilling shivers in body, high fever accompanied by chest pain and severe cough which produces excessive mucous which is rust colored. This type of pneumonia can be easily treated with the help of antibiotics.

Viral

There is other type of pneumonia caused by the viruses known as the viral pneumonia; this is accompanied by dry cough, muscle pain and weakness of the individual. The symptoms are not easily visible in case of viral pneumonia. It is not very severe most of the time but if immunity further weakness it can turn deadly. Proper rest and treatment at home can easily suppress and end the viral pneumonia, but if the problem continues for a long time then it can really be fatal.

The most common reason of pneumonia to turn fatal is due to the inflammation in lungs and infection in the bloodstream.
